Founded 2012 by two seasoned clinicians, The Wellness Studio emerged from a desire to create a personal, soothing environment—an antidote to the sterile feel of hospitals. Their experience showed that clinical settings can unsettle patients, prompting a shift to private practice where warmth and accessibility prevail.

The Wellness Wheel

At the center lies spirituality, radiating outward to:

  • Relationships
  • Work
  • School
  • Home
  • Social life

This framework guides clients to assess and balance all facets of their well‑being.

Bridging Generational Gaps

  • Past Stigma: Mental health was often avoided.
  • Present Reality: Many seek therapy, yet stereotypes persist:
  • Older generations view youth as overly emotional.
  • Younger people see older adults as closed off.

The goal: Break assumptions so everyone feels heard and supported.

Practical Tips for Different Age Groups

Group Suggested Approach
Younger Clients Digital Self‑Care: take breaks from screens, spend time outdoors.
Older Clients Referral from primary care doctors—trusted medical professionals act as first step into mental health support.
